Course Content

• Promote communication in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Engage in personal development in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Promote equality and inclusion in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Principles for implementing duty of care in health, social care or children's and young people's settings
• Understand the factors affecting older people
• Understand mental well-being and mental health promotion
• Understand the context of supporting individuals with learning disabilities
• Understand the context of supporting individuals with dementia
• Understand the context of supporting individuals with autism
• Understand the context of supporting individuals with mental health needs.

Assessment

The assessment is done via submission of assignment. There are no written exams.

Career path

Career Opportunity Description
Senior Care Assistant Provide support and assistance to individuals in residential care settings, overseeing a team of care assistants. Responsible for ensuring the well-being and safety of residents.
Healthcare Coordinator Coordinate healthcare services for patients, liaising with medical professionals, families, and caregivers to ensure comprehensive care plans are implemented effectively.
Community Support Worker Work with individuals in the community to provide support, guidance, and assistance with daily living activities. Help clients access resources and services to improve their quality of life.
Residential Care Manager Oversee the operations of a residential care facility, managing staff, budgets, and ensuring compliance with regulations. Develop and implement care plans for residents.
Health Promotion Specialist Design and implement health promotion programs to educate individuals and communities on preventive healthcare measures. Collaborate with healthcare providers to promote healthy lifestyles.
